Kanaani: Europe standing in defense of a terrorist prevents justice

The Iranian Foreign Ministry says by defending a terrorist who had admitted to the killing of dozens of people, European governments are supporting terrorism everywhere.

  • x
  • Kanaani
    Foreign Ministry spokesperson Nasser Kanaani speaks in Tehran, Iran (Iranian Foreign Ministry)

Following the execution of the ringleader of the Harkat Al-Nazal terrorist group, Habib Farajollah Chaab, also known as Habib Asyud, European governments made interventionist remarks which Nasser Kanaani, the spokesperson for the Iranian Foreign Ministry, denounced. 

The execution took place on Saturday after Chaab admitted to planning several terrorist acts, including the attack on a military parade back in 2018 that killed 25 people.

Following European commentary, Kanaani said, "It is very regrettable that some European governments support terrorists who have targeted the lives of innocent people and have confessed to their crimes openly while bragging about it, but they [the European states] support them in an unjustifiable action."

Moreover, Kanaani argued that the EU states, in defending the terrorist, stand against the most basic human rights values.

"Habib Farajullah Chaab, known as Habib Asyud, was the leader of a terrorist group and responsible for planning and carrying out numerous criminal operations, such as the cowardly terrorist attack in the city of Ahvaz on 22 September 2018, which led to the martyrdom and injury of a number of innocent citizens, including women, and children," Kanaani explained.

Standing in defense of a terrorist, the like of Chaab, is an attempt to prevent the implementation of justice, said Kanaani, and further, it constitutes an instigation and a show of support for acts of terrorism across the world. And in that regard, "The Islamic Republic of Iran is determined to fight terrorism and exercise justice against terrorists and will not compromise on the rights of the Iranian nation and their security."

In conclusion, the spokesperson stated that "if the Europeans who claim to be human rights defenders are not willing to tackle terrorism in its various forms seriously, at least, they should not hurt the feelings of the families of terrorism victims with their support for the terrorists."

Sweden-backed orchestrator of Ahvaz terrorist attack executed

Iranian media reported that the death sentence against Habib Farajollah Chaab, also known as Habib Asyud, the ringleader of the Harkat Al-Nazal terrorist group, was carried out on Saturday morning.

On March 12, Iran’s Judiciary affirmed the death sentence “on charges of corruption on earth through the formation, management, and leadership of a rebel group called Harkat Al-Nazal and the design and execution of numerous terrorist operations in Khuzestan province.”

He admitted to planning several terrorist acts including the attack on a military parade back in 2018 that killed 25 people.

Chaab acknowledged receiving Swedish citizenship and government support and admitted receiving a gadget that would alert Swedish security personnel to his whereabouts whenever he was in danger, as per Iranian media.

He was arrested in 2020 by Iranian security forces.
